Central Japan Railway

Central Japan Railway operates the high-speed Shinkansen rail service between Tokyo and Osaka as well as lower-speed local trains in the same region. It also has related merchandise and real-estate businesses. The Shinkansen is faster than air travel on the Tokyo-Osaka route and takes a similar amount of time on the Tokyo-Okayama route (after allowing for airport check-in etc.); it is also considerably kinder to the environment. However, air travel still captures a significant market share on these routes, in particular the Okayama route. The company is well positioned in an area with a growing population and improving economics, has achieved a high return on equity in the past and has shown steady profit growth over the last five years. The current share price is overly depressed as yield-focussed investors have been selling following the announcement of a planned new Tokyo-Chukyo line, which will reduce the level of surplus cash flow over the next 20 years.
